depends on the age group. I'm 27, and both myself and my young neice love Nintendogs. I also love Yoshis Island, Elite Beat Agents, Teenage Zombies, Brain Training and Mariokart. I don't tend to see a great deal of difference between games that girls and boys enjoy, other than girls are more likely to go for games that you work on over a period of time, like Nintendogs or Animal Crossing, rather than something more immediate.

my little sister has a lot of games for the ds. sometimes even the boy games can be fun. She has: nintendogs- her favorite which u get a dog and u have to wash it, walkt it, feed it, and take care of it My sims- u make a character and get a town, u have to play games and talk to people,cheer them up, its kind of like harvest moon cooking mama 2- u make food dishes an du actually do all the cooking, u peel everything, mix ingredients, boil soup, grill steak,and all other kinds of things the sims 2 castaway(my personal favorite)- its like the sims but u have one sim, and they get stuck on a deserted island and they have to make everything,from food to a fire, to a shelter, to helping others that are starnded too. Professor layton and the curious village- all about logic puzzles and a story-type thing, but u have to be older to really understand it. shes got a lot but some others are:i really wouldnt recommend big brain academy or brain age, i have them and they arent fun or exciting at all. ive heard some good games are: the designer games like babies, fashion designer and games like that
